Cedar Hill man shoots would-be car thief dead
The break-in artist was not put off by the homeowner's car alarm. Too bad for him.
An as-yet unidentified would-be car thief was in the process of breaking into a Cedar Hill resident's auto, say police, when the (also unidentified) homeowner - who heard the car alarm go off - confronted the guy and shot him to death. This happened Friday morning (Dec. 5).
The homeowner first called police (before stepping out of the house with his unidentified firearm to take action), and he is not expected to face any criminal charges.
